On the recordApril 6, 2004
Later on, we are going to move to the medical malpractice bill, which is an important piece of legislation. It will allow women, especially, to have access to OB/GYN doctors, some of whom are giving up their practices of delivering babies because of the cost of medical liability insurance. It will also address the issue of doctors in emergency rooms and make sure those doctors are able to practice in emergency rooms so people, when they are seriously injured and they go to an emergency room, will have doctors.
Said by
Judd Gregg

Editor's note · Context

Discussing the importance of the medical malpractice bill.
